In Ontario, the French education system for Grade 1 elementary school students is designed to provide a solid foundation in both academic and linguistic skills. At this crucial stage, the curriculum focuses on developing fundamental literacy and numeracy skills, introducing young learners to the French language in an immersive environment. Students are exposed to a variety of interactive and engaging activities that promote language acquisition, reading comprehension, and basic mathematical concepts. The curriculum is aligned with the Ontario educational standards but delivered entirely in French, fostering bilingualism from the outset.
